Your Lordship's first three inquiries refer to the existence of such a place having been so long undiscovered, and to the possibility of there being any other similar places, and also to what has been done or is being done to remove the evil brought to light.
All these topics have been so fully reported in my communication No. 726 of the 21st June last, and again in despatch No. 775 of the 18th August last, that it would be difficult to obtain additional particulars to illustrate them with.
3.
I trust, however, Your Lordship will perceive from those communications that this Government has been from the first perfectly alive to its duties and responsibilities, and perfectly able to deal with them satisfactorily. I have some hope that Your Lordship may derive as accurate information from the regular channel of communication of events occurring here, as from the parties who transmitted the ill-advised and unreliable document which Your Lordship has forwarded to me on the part of a Committee of the Social Science Association.
